Body

Origins and Family

Hervé de Caulaincourt's place of birth was Paris[2]. He was born on +1819-03-23T00:00:00Z[3]. His father was Armand Augustin Louis de Caulaincourt[7]. French was his native language[9].

Career and Affiliations

Hervé de Caulaincourt worked as a politician[6]. He held the position of member of the French National Assembly[10].

Recognition

Hervé de Caulaincourt received the Commander of the Legion of Honour[11].

Death and Burial

Hervé de Caulaincourt died on +1865-02-09T00:00:00Z[5]. He died in Rome[4].
